导读:在使用MySQL数据库时,字段设置的优化是非常重要的 。正确的字段设置可以提高查询效率和减少存储空间的占用 。本文将介绍一些常见的字段设置优化方法,帮助您更好地使用MySQL数据库 。
1. 使用适当的数据类型
在MySQL中 , 每种数据类型都有其自己的存储需求和范围限制 。因此 , 在定义表的字段时 , 应根据实际需要选择最小的数据类型 。例如,如果一个字段只需要存储0或1,则应该使用布尔类型(BOOL)而不是整数类型(INT) 。
2. 避免使用NULL值
NULL值会占用额外的存储空间,并且在查询时会增加复杂性 。如果一个字段不需要存储NULL值,则应该将其设置为NOT NULL 。
3. 选择合适的字符集和排序规则
字符集和排序规则会影响字符串的存储和比较方式 。因此 , 在创建表时应选择最适合数据的字符集和排序规则 。
4. 添加索引
索引可以大大提高查询效率 。在设计表时,应该考虑哪些字段需要添加索引 。通常 , 主键和经常用于查询的字段应该添加索引 。
5. 避免使用过多的字段
在设计表时 , 应该仅包含必要的字段 。过多的字段会占用额外的存储空间,并且在查询时会增加复杂性 。
【mysql语句优化的几种方法 mysql的字段设置优化】总结:正确的字段设置可以提高查询效率和减少存储空间的占用 。在设计表时,应该根据实际需要选择最小的数据类型、避免使用NULL值、选择合适的字符集和排序规则、添加索引和避免使用过多的字段 。这些优化方法将帮助您更好地使用MySQL数据库 。
推荐阅读
- 在mysql数据库中,列权限的所有信息存储在 mysql能控制列权限
- mysql还原数据库sql文件 mysql还原多个库数据
- sql关闭外键约束 mysql关闭外键
- mysql查询日期之后 mysql查询日期减一天
- mysql两个时间加减 mysql两个时间段
- mysql5.7无法启动 mysql应用无法启动